Address

DJ7GezGCPukRYJk2iznFwGQT5G5ATnesV8Copy

Total Received

12027.52517407 DOGE

Total Sent

11966.53118593 DOGE

№ Transactions

73

Final Balance

60.99398814 DOGE

Transactions
Filter